Output 9d14c1a3c698d037a00d643e826aa20d81b354a268677465a29b48a6a032a141:67

value
660676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8887ab1c38375fafb1ff2f27df3a3c4c7eae7ce4 OP_EQUAL
address
3E8vM3BCytMhrwUTPw1k2oeD9ZzvnNb7Jg
transaction
9d14c1a3c698d037a00d643e826aa20d81b354a268677465a29b48a6a032a141
spent
true